    Net electricity prices for end customers fall below zero for first time in Germany
    As PV and wind power plants caused a significant oversupply on May 11, the electricity price fell to a low of minus €250 per megawatt-hour. Charging PV storage systems or electric cars during these hours thus generated income for customers with dynamic electricity tariffs between 12 pm and 3 pm.
